Can your gum bones be expose after an extraction?

Yes, it is possible for the bone beneath the gum tissue to be exposed after a tooth extraction, especially if the extraction was complicated or if there was significant bone loss prior to the procedure. This exposure can lead to complications such as dry socket or infection. If you notice exposed bone or have concerns after an extraction, it’s important to contact your dentist for evaluation and appropriate care.
